 Microsoft Copilot for Azure 🎉

Now many things can be done quickly and easily with the announcement of the Microsoft Copilot for Azure, an AI companion, that helps you design, operate, optimize, and troubleshoot your cloud infrastructure and services. Combining the power of cutting-edge large language models (LLMs) with the Azure Resource Model, Copilot for Azure enables rich understanding and management of everything that’s happening in Azure, from the cloud to the edge.

Microsoft Copilot for Azure helps you to complete complex tasks faster, quickly discover and use new capabilities, and instantly generate deep insights to scale improvements broadly across the team and organization.

  • Design: create and configure the services needed while aligning with organizational policies
  • Operate: answer questions, author complex commands, and manage resources
  • Troubleshoot: orchestrate across Azure services for insights to summarize issues, identify causes, and suggest solutions
  • Optimize: improve costs, scalability, and reliability through recommendations for your environment

Optimizing cost and performance

Copilot aids in understanding invoices, spending patterns, changes, and outliers, and it recommends cost optimizations.

Azure Active Directory muda de nome para Microsoft Entra ID

Microsoft anunciou ontem, (11), que mudaria o nome de seu serviço de identidade corporativa do Azure Active Directory (Azure AD) para Microsoft Entra ID até o final do ano.

O Azure AD oferece uma variedade de recursos de segurança, incluindo logon único, autenticação multifator e acesso condicional, com a Microsoft dizendo que ajuda a se defender contra 99,9% dos ataques de segurança cibernética.

Embora os nomes de licença autônomos também estejam sendo modificados com essa mudança de marca, isso não afetará os recursos do serviço e tudo funcionará como antes da mudança de nome.

Os recursos e planos de licenciamento, URLs de entrada e APIs permanecem inalterados, e todas as implantações, configurações e integrações existentes continuarão a funcionar como antes. A partir de hoje, você verá notificações no portal do administrador, em nossos sites, na documentação e em outros locais onde você pode interagir com o Azure AD.
disse Joy Chik, presidente da Microsoft para Identidade e Acesso à Rede.

Novos serviços

a Microsoft também anunciou o lançamento de dois novos serviços, o Entra Internet Access e o Entra Private Access, em pré-visualização pública, projetados para fornecer acesso seguro a recursos corporativos.

O Entra Internet Access é usado para proteger serviços Web voltados para o público, permitindo que os administradores restrinjam os visitantes por meio do Acesso Condicional.

O Microsoft Entra Internet Access é um Secure Web Gateway centrado em identidade que protege o acesso a todos os aplicativos e recursos da Internet, SaaS e Microsoft 365“, disse Chik.

O Acesso Privado Entra é um serviço semelhante a uma VPN que permite o acesso remoto a recursos corporativos internos e privados.

O Microsoft Entra Private Access é um Zero Trust Network Access (ZTNA) centrado em identidade que protege o acesso a aplicativos e recursos privados“, disse Chik.

Você pode se inscrever para uma prévia dos próximos recursos do Entra Internet Access e do Entra Private Access hoje antes de seu lançamento previsto para o final deste ano.

Azure VPN Client for macOS

Great News! Microsoft

We are announcing public preview of Azure VPN Client for macOS with support for native Azure AD, certificate-based, and RADIUS authentication for OpenVPN protocol.

Native Azure AD authentication support is highly desired by organizations as it enables user-based policies, conditional access, and multi-factor authentication (MFA) for P2S VPN. Native Azure AD authentication requires both Azure VPN gateway integration and the Azure VPN Client to obtain and validate Azure AD tokens. With the Azure VPN Client for macOS, customers can use user-based policies, Conditional Access, as well as Multi-factor Authentication (MFA) for their Mac devices.
